WebJan 1, 2012 · The reactivity changes with reactor temperature and moderator density, etc. The reactor power changes with the reactivity. Therefore, this reactor power change is called the reactivity feedback effect. WebReactor Dynamics In this paper, the term reactor dynamics refers to changes in reactivity or any of the kinetics parameters that occur on timescales on the order of hours to years. The primary source of these sorts of changes is fuel burnup. WebOct 1, 2013 · Molten salt reactors (MSRs) are liquid-fueled reactors that can be used for burning actinides, producing electricity, producing hydrogen, and producing fissile fuels (breeding). Fissile, fertile, and fission products are dissolved in a high-temperature, molten fluoride salt with a very high boiling temperature (∼1400 °C).
